Meaning & Definition of word "Screwball"
Screwball
/ˈskruːbɔːl/
noun:
- 1. A person who is eccentric or unconventional in behavior.
- Example: He's such a screwball, always coming up with the wildest ideas for his projects.
- 2. A type of pitch (screwball) in baseball that breaks in the opposite direction of a curveball.
- Example: The pitcher threw a screwball, leaving the batter completely off balance.
adjective:
- 1. Unusual or eccentric.
- Example: Her screwball sense of humor always catches people off guard.
Etymology
●The term is derived from the combination of 'screw' and 'ball', relating to the unpredictable behavior.
Common Phrases and Expressions
screwball comedy:
A type of comedy featuring ludicrous situations and absurd characters.
screwball pitcher:
A pitcher who primarily uses the screwball pitch.
screwball antics:
Bizarre or silly actions performed by someone.
